#702644 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#702644 is composed of 43.9% red, 14.9%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66.1% magenta, 39.3%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 335.7 degrees, a saturation of 49.3% and a lightness of 29.4%. #702644 color hex could be obtained by blending #e04c88 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#702644

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090306 is the darkest color, while #fdfafb is the lightest one.
